Fern Birds (巨树鸟?) are avian Kyoboku torikaiju that were intended to be used in the 2017 MonsterVerse film, Kong: Skull Island. However, they ultimately appear in the 2021 book, Kong and Me.
Name
Fern Birds are named after their fern-like plumage.
Appearance
Fern Birds are tall, thin birds that vaguely resemble water-wading birds such as cranes or egrets. Concept art shows that the birds stand at least a foot taller than an average man. Their primary color is green while their heads have an ornate green and white crest that grows over the face. Their back and tail feathers are long, akin to a peacock's, and resemble a large plant frond.
History
Kong and Me
A Fern Bird can be seen in the background camouflaging against some foliage.
Abilities
Camouflage
Fern Birds use their plant-like feathers to blend in with the foliage of Skull Island.
